Is Mangum Plaza Safe?

Yes — this neighborhood is very safe. Mangum Plaza in Houston, TX has a safety grade of A. The overall crime index is 96, which is 4% below the national average of 100.

Compared to the Houston average (crime index 109), Mangum Plaza is 13% lower in overall crime.

Looking at specific crime types, assault is the most elevated concern (index: 152, 52% above average), while rape is the lowest risk (index: 77).

What is the crime rate in Mangum Plaza, Houston?

Mangum Plaza in Houston, TX has a crime safety grade of A as of 2026. The overall crime index is 96, which is 4% below the national average. Compared to the Houston average, crime in Mangum Plaza is 13% lower.

Is Mangum Plaza a safe neighborhood in Houston?

Mangum Plaza is generally considered a safe neighborhood in Houston, earning a crime grade of A. The highest concern is Assault (index: 152), while Rape is the lowest risk (index: 77).

How does Mangum Plaza compare to the rest of Houston?

Mangum Plaza's overall crime index is 96, compared to the Houston average of 109. This means crime in Mangum Plaza is 13% lower than the city average. For violent crime, the index is 120, and for property crime it is 117. However, crime can vary block by block, so checking the crime map for specific streets is recommended.

What type of crime is most common in Mangum Plaza?

The most prevalent crime type in Mangum Plaza is Assault, with a crime index of 152 (52% above the national average). Violent crime is a particular concern in this neighborhood relative to property crime.
